Can you list a few best intelligent thriller novels for me?

2 answers
2024-12-05 15:10

Sure. 'The Silence of the Lambs' by Thomas Harris is a classic. The cat - and - mouse game between Clarice Starling and Hannibal Lecter is thrilling. Lecter's brilliant and deranged mind makes the story both terrifying and fascinating.

Can you list the best cyber thriller novels?

2 answers
2024-11-12 08:51

Sure. 'Daemon' by Daniel Suarez is a great cyber thriller. It's about a computer program that starts to carry out a complex and often terrifying plan after its creator's death.

Can you list a few best law thriller novels?

3 answers
2024-11-21 13:26

Sure. 'The Pelican Brief' by John Grisham is a top pick. It involves a young law student who uncovers a conspiracy that could have far - reaching political implications. The fast - paced plot and legal drama are really engaging.
